> I have a calc spreadsheet with many lines of data which include one
> column with names for the line.
> I want to sort the names from A to Z, top to bottom, and have all the
> corresponding data in each line move with the corresponding name.  Hope
> this is clear.
> Is this possible?
> 

You can click any single cell in the column you want to sort and click
one of the sort buttons [A-Z], [Z-A]. This will sort the area of
adjacent used cells.
Alternatively you can select the whole range and call the Data>Sort dialog.
And you can click a single cell and call the sort dialog which will
select the area of adjacent used cells as well.
Only one thing does not work: You must not select any part of a table
because this sorts the selected part. Spreadsheets do not have any
concept of tables. A table in a spreadsheet is what you treat as a table.
